Predicted to enable protein kinase binding activity. Predicted to be involved in several processes, including positive regulation of focal adhesion disassembly; positive regulation of keratinocyte migration; and regulation of postsynaptic neurotransmitter receptor internalization. Located in nucleolus. Implicated in intellectual developmental disorder with short stature and behavioral abnormalities. [provided by Alliance of Genome Resources, Apr 2022]

IQ motif and SEC7 domain-containing protein 1 also known as ARF-GEP100 (ADP-Ribosylation Factor - Guanine nucleotide-Exchange Protein - 100-kDa) is a protein that in humans is encoded by the IQSEC1 gene.

==Function== The ARF-GEP100 protein is involved in signal transduction. It is a guanine nucleotide exchange factor that promotes binding of GTP to ADP ribosylation factor protein ARF6 and to a lesser extent ARF1 and ARF5. This activates the ADP-ribosylation activity of the target protein and cause it to modify its substrates. ARF-GEP100, through activation of ARF6, is therefore involved in the control of processes such as endocytosis of plasma membrane proteins, E-cadherin recycling and actin cytoskeleton remodeling. ARF-GEP100 appears particularly important in regulating cell adhesion, with reductions in the level of this protein causing enhanced spreading and attachment of cells.
